It was a fantastic show. Some of the middle of the set was a little up and down in terms of the songs but had a great time all the way through.

Who Ever Said rips live. About 2/3 of the way through the song, someone passed out in the pit and Ed stopped the song to get him medical attention. As soon as that guy was okay and taken away, they literally picked up right where they stopped. It was pretty impressive.

I was concerned about Ed’s voice with how he lost it months ago but he sounded tremendous to me. McCready was going off all night long. Ed talked about how tough the tour was with Covid on the group and crew.

Some other song highlights were Throw Your Hatred Down, Faithful, Save You, and RVM. I haven’t really liked RVM live much since like 2006 but it sounded great last night.

The band left Ed all alone after Thin Air and I thought we might get the Comes Then Goes debut, but didn’t happen.

Overall, fantastic show. Think it was my sixth time seeing them and it was easily the tightest they’ve sounded. The shorter shows and shorter tour might play a big role in that.
